Sourcing guidance for Strawberry Jam

What are the key quality indicators for commercial-grade strawberry jam?

When sourcing strawberry jam, prioritize the Fruit Content (Brix level). High-quality jams typically have a fruit-to-sugar ratio of at least 45:55. Look for products that specify 'Whole Fruit' or 'Fruit Pieces' rather than just puree to ensure a premium texture. Additionally, the Brix value should range between 60% and 70% for shelf-stable commercial products to ensure the correct balance of sweetness and preservation.

What international food safety standards and certifications should I verify?

Compliance is critical in food sourcing. Ensure the supplier holds HACCP (Hazard Analysis and Critical Control Points) and ISO 22000 (Food Safety Management) certifications. For specific markets, verify FDA registration (USA), EFSA compliance (EU), or Halal/Kosher certifications if required by your target demographic. Always request a Certificate of Analysis (COA) for every batch to check for heavy metals and pesticide residues.

How does the processing method affect the final application of the jam?

Choose the processing method based on your use case. Vacuum-cooked jams retain better color and natural strawberry aroma, making them ideal for retail spreads. For bakery applications, ensure the jam is bake-stable (thermostable), meaning it won't boil over or lose shape at high temperatures (up to 200°C). For beverage chains, a lower-viscosity strawberry topping or syrup-base jam is more suitable for easy mixing.

What packaging options are best for cross-border B2B procurement?

For bulk industrial use, aseptic bags in drums (200kg) or plastic buckets (20-25kg) are most cost-effective. For retail-ready private labels, glass jars with vacuum-sealed twist-off lids are standard, but BPA-free plastic squeeze bottles are gaining popularity due to lower shipping weights and reduced breakage risk. Ensure the packaging includes oxygen barrier technology to prevent oxidation and browning.

Cross-Border Procurement & Risk Management for Strawberry Jam

How can I mitigate the risk of spoilage during international transit?

Request temperature-controlled containers (Reefer containers) if shipping to tropical regions, even for shelf-stable jam, to maintain color and flavor integrity. Ensure the supplier uses heavy-duty corrugated export cartons and palletization with shrink-wrap to prevent shifting. What are the strategies for negotiating with strawberry jam manufacturers?

Negotiate based on seasonal harvest cycles; prices are often more competitive immediately after the strawberry harvest season (typically Spring/Early Summer). Discuss tiered pricing based on annual volume rather than single orders. If you require a custom formulation (Private Label/OEM), negotiate the R&D sample fee to be deductible from the first mass-production order.

How do I ensure transaction security and quality alignment?

Always use Secured Payment services provided by the platform to ensure funds are only released upon proof of shipment. For large orders, hire a third-party inspection agency (like SGS or Intertek) to perform a Pre-Shipment Inspection (PSI). This inspection should include a sensory evaluation (taste, smell, color) and a vacuum-seal integrity test to ensure the product meets your specifications before it leaves the factory.
